​​CHAMBERS COUNTY – ​​Houston-based Clay Development & Construction is developing the 349,440-sf Cedar Port IV Distribution Center. 

The building will have 32-ft clear height ceilings, 50-by-52-ft column spacings, and 60-ft loading bays. It can accommodate a 72,320-sf ​expansion.

Clay purchased the 22.74-acre site at Fisher Rd. and SH 99 within the Cedar Port Business Park in June 2018. ​

Construction will begin in October and wrap up in summer 2019. 

CBRE and Clay will handle sales and leasing. Construction financing is by Frost Bank.
